本发明涉及阴道扩张器, 特别是涉及一种具有侧翼或上下翼具有附翼的阴道 扩张器。 背景技术
阴道扩张器是妇产科常用的检查、 手术器械, 用于暴露检查部位或术位。 常 用的阴道扩张器包括可开合的呈鸭嘴状的上翼和下翼, 通过扩张器上的定位装置 或扩张固定装置保持上、 下翼张开一定的角度, 大夫通过上、 下翼张开的视野范 围观察、 检查和手术。 事实上, 受上、 下翼本身宽度的限制, 和上、 下翼张开后, 在上翼和下翼两侧之间的阴道壁将回填到所张开区域内, 从而减少了暴露范围, 给检查或手术带来困难。 如果采取增加上、 下翼的张开角度, 除出给患者带来痛 苦外, 回填也将增加, 所以这不是一个良好的对策。
针对已有技术的上述缺陷, 国际申请 PCT/AU98/00737 公开了一种 "窥器 (speculum) " , 其提出的解决方案是:一窥器包括一主体, 它有两个其近端连接于 主体的扩张指 14A、 14B, 另一扩张指 28在上述指之间延伸并固定于主体, 一致 动器可枢转地连接于主体, 致动器形成有一与位于指 14A、 14B 之间的固定指 28相对的扩张指 70, 当致动器枢动时, 该指即刻开始转离其余的指, 致动器转动 一定角度之后, 开始与它们的近端附近的指 14的内部接触, 使那些指的远端彼此 分开地运动, 指 14A、 14B绕倾斜铰链轴铰接, 使得当致动器邻接它们时, 它们 以朝上和朝侧面的组合运动形式运动。 中国专利 200620133849. 7公开了 "一种妇 科用四叶窥视器" , 提出的解决方案是在手柄上部圆形孔内均布地用枢轴的连接 方式将四个叶片可旋转固定在手柄上, 通过该专利所提供的控制机构实现四个叶 片同时张合。 中国专利 200820080747.2公开了 "一种妇科用多叶窥视器" , 与前 者不同的是在于叶片可以是三片或者四片, 但与手柄的连接方式是相同的。 中国 专利 200620172721.1公开一种 "多页式宫颈窥器" , 其公开的该窥器的解决方案 与上面三个专利公开的不同, 包括一个上页鸭嘴和一个下页鸭嘴, 以及一个通过 设在下页鸭嘴一侧的转动轴与下页鸭嘴连接的转动页, 实现上、 下、 及一侧的三 个方向对阴道的扩张。
上述四个专利都在克服己有技术的缺陷上做出了贡献。 但是, 前三个专利的 缺陷在于侧叶都设置在上、 下翼的外面且均不能回收到上下翼内, 因此在进入阴 道时会给病人带来痛苦;第四个专利虽在一定程度上弥补了前三个专利的缺陷, 将 一个侧叶设置在下翼内, 但其自身的缺陷是仅有一个侧翼, 而且使用时只是起阻 挡阴道壁而并非是扩张阴道壁的作用。
另一方面, 近年来随着电子阴道镜的迅速普及, 妇女宫颈疾病中的相当一部 分患者需要采用环状电极宫颈癌前病变环切术 (LEEP ) , 手术时会产生剌喉带焦 臭难闻的有害烟雾, 影响大夫和患者的健康, 同时也模糊了大夫的视线。
中国专利申请 200810107219. 6公开了 "一次性使用排烟型双护翼阴道扩张器 及其制造方法", 包括上、 下两叶, 在上叶内侧设有与抽烟装置相连通的抽烟管, 在上叶片及下叶片装有弹性硅胶套筒护翼或弹性翅状护翼或手风琴式折叠护翼。 该护翼是为了防止在用 LEEP 刀手术时对上、 下翼之间暴露的阴道壁可能受到灼 热危险的阻挡而不可能起到扩张阴道壁的作用。 上翼上装有一个抽烟管, 该抽烟 管除两头相通外, 四周均为密封的管子, 并无通道盖, 就无可谈及能打开通道盖, 操作人员不可能在直视下安装例如 LED等、 摄像头等微型仪器。
中国专利申请 00232603. 5公开了一种 "扣合式一次性阴道窥器" , 所述在上 窥页近根部的内侧设有带引出线和接头的电光源,电光源与灯座可采用螺旋连接, 以及在所述下窥页与手持柄上设有除烟管, 除烟管的下端通过软管与负压吸引管 相接, 其中所述除烟管可与下窥页制成一体, 也可将硬质弯管固定于下窥页上。 其缺陷在于引出线和接头的电光源, 即使是部分不在密封的管道内, 对于医疗器 械而言就存在不安全的风险而不具临床使用性, 若全部安置在管道内, 而该专利 所述的管道和除烟管都是一个四周密封而并非是可以开启的管道盖和管道的密 配, 这么长且弯曲的下翼除烟管, 至今也无法用塑料模具来制作而存在脱模的困 难, 实用性受到限制。
中国专利申请 200720038815. 4公开了一种"带排烟的阴道扩张器", 所述在 鸭嘴上翼的内侧安装有排烟管, 及排烟管身上开有多个通孔, 通孔设置于排烟管 管身前端的底部, 排烟管末端延伸至鸭嘴尾部。 虽然该专利比上述两个四周密封 的管子进步了一点, 在排烟管身上开有多个通孔, 即在排烟管的隔一段距离中开 一个通孔,而并非是可以整条开启的通道盖, 因此这种带排烟的阴道扩张器的"多 个通孔" 都只能用于排烟, 不具备打开整个通道盖可以让操作工在直视下快速而 准确地安装例如 PLE灯、 摄像头等设备装置而增加阴道扩张器的许多临床实用功 能, 且排烟管只有一个, 这不利于有毒烟雾的快速排放, 也起不到多管道协同排 放的作用和效果。
同样在美国专利第 US6, 432, 048B1 号揭示了一种具有侧壁牵开器的阴道扩张 器,该侧壁牵开器的作用是使阴道组织在横向保持松弛的状态下牵引阴道扩张器, 该牵开器并未形成有排烟通道。
再一方面, 随着临床医学的发展, 要求对检查和手术部位能更清楚、 更清晰 的观察, 以及对检查和手术部位提供实时图像, 以满足临床诊断和教学的需要, 为此, 要求在阴道扩张器内能提供安装照明或摄像等装置的通道和通道盖以及前 后开口, 换言之, 当具备通道、 通道盖和前后开口这三大要素时, 才能实现准确、 可靠、 快速、 方便安装照明、 摄像等装置, 并实现临床使用上的安全和有效。
而且迄今为止, 国内外尚未有通过设计通道、 通道盖和前后开口等来实现既 可安装照明, 又能安装摄像等装置, 同时又可以排烟的一管多用或数管齐用或各 管单独使用的具侧翼或上下翼具有附翼的阴道扩张器。 发明内容
本发明的目的是提供一种阴道扩张器, 可使两侧翼在进入阴道前回收到上、 下翼内, 以避免外露在上、 下翼外的侧翼导致阴道壁的损伤、 疼痛而不具临床安 全性, 而在使用时可有效扩张阴道各壁以获得所需要的临床视野并能更有利于和 更快速排放手术中所产生的有害烟雾和提供安装照明装置或者摄像装置等的通道 和通道盖以及通道主体边缘可有一用于嵌入通道盖的槽。

采用本发明上述方案的阴道扩张器, 使用时, 将上、 下翼处于闭合和两侧翼 收合于上、 下翼之间的状态下插入阴道, 控制手柄和按柄使上、 下翼张开至所需 视野, 通过第一扩张固定装置使之保持视野范围, 然后将相向地控制左、 右侧翼 后端, 使两个侧翼张开直至所需视野, 然后啮合侧翼后部与上翼后端或安装座上 的定位扣的第二扩张固定装置, 此时, 可通过上、 下翼和左、 右侧翼扩张的视野 观察、 检查阴道、 子宫颈和 /或进行手术。
基于本发明的阴道扩张器在侧翼或上、 下翼的附翼上提供了内通道, 这就为 实现不同的使用要求提供了可能。
当需对阴道或子宫颈进行超高频电波刀手术时, 所产生的烟雾通过左和 /或右 侧翼内侧的开口, 和 /或经上、 下附翼内侧的开口, 经内通道的管路并在后端连接 负压装置排放。 显然, 按照本发明的上、 下翼具有附翼的阴道扩张器比之已有技 术多提供了左右侧翼内和下附翼内的排烟通道, 从而加大并加速了烟雾的排放, 更加有利于大夫和患者的健康。
已有技术的阴道扩张器在进行检查和手术时, 是藉助外界大功率照明进行观 察和手术, 因此, 对阴道较深的检查部位和术位照明不是很好。 按照本发明的阴 道扩张器, 由于在侧翼设计有内通道或外通道, 在上附翼、 下附翼分别设计有通 道盖和通道组成的内通道或由通道主体、 通道盖和通道主体边缘有一用于嵌入通 道盖的槽组成的内通道。
因此只要将通道盖打开, 整个内通道被全面暴露, 这样就可非常方便、 非常 准确地实施在左和 /或右侧翼内侧的开口处和或者在上附翼和 /或下附翼内侧的开 口处安装照明装置, 例如 LED , 其供电线便可通过全部暴露的侧翼和 /或上附翼和 /或下附翼内的内通道在操作人员直视下穿出电源, 安装完毕后将通道盖闭合通 道, 从而实现对阴道较深的部位可在更好的照明条件下进行, 因为所有电源、 电 源线和设备都安置在通道内, 不仅改善了检查和手术条件, 而且安全可靠。
与上述同样原理, 因为有了通道盖的设计, 本发明的阴道扩张器便可在全面 暴露的左和 /或右侧翼前端或内侧的通道开口处或上附翼和 /或下附翼前端或内侧 的通道开口处安装摄像头, 不论采用有线或无线传输, 都为实时提供检查部位或 手术部位图像成为可能。这就可以满足当今医学上对提供实时图像, 为临床诊断, 甚致远程会诊及教学提供条件的需求。
正是因为有了通道盖的巧妙设计, 一方面可打开通道盖, 可满足操作人员在 直视下准确、 方便、 快速地安装照明或摄像等需求; 并可满足当将通道盖与通道 密封后同时提供排烟的需求, 一举多得。
也是因为有了通道盖的巧妙设计, 才使得这么长而弯曲的上下附翼和侧翼能 够用普通塑料或降解材料制作而实现脱模, 用来一次性使用, 对于应用于环状电 极宫颈癌前病变环切术(LEEP) 的手术阴道扩张器而言, 杜绝医源性疾病的交叉 感染意义非常重大。

下面结合附图来说明本发明的阴道扩张器具有侧翼的一个实施例。 首先参照 附图 1-2,具有侧翼的阴道扩张器包括:一个上翼 1, 一个与上翼 1一体并沿上翼一 侧与之成饨角方向向下延伸的按柄 3, 一个下翼 2, 一个与下翼 2—体并沿下翼 2 一侧与之成接近于直角力一向向下延伸的手柄 4, 上翼 1和下翼 2后端的两侧分 别用销轴 5连接, 因此, 上翼 1和下翼 2可通过控制按柄 3张合。
一个用于固定上翼 1和下翼 2张开状态的第一扩张固定装置, 该装置进一步 包括一个位于按柄 3前端向图 1所示左侧方向延伸的定位钩板 6, 定位钩在定位 钩板 6的内侧, 和一个手柄 3上的与定位钩板 6位置相当的定位扣 (未示出)。 按 照本发明的另一个实施例, 所述的上、 下翼间的第一扩张固定装置包括:按柄上设 有以销轴 5为转动中心的弧形槽的定位板, 在手柄上设有穿过所述定位板上的弧 形槽的带螺帽的定位杆。
一个圆弧形的活络定位套 8 置于上翼 1 后端的外侧, 并通过两端的销轴 20 与上翼 1 的轴孔可转动地连接在一起, 其中, 上翼 1后端中部有一限位槽 9, 活 络定位套 8的内侧有一与限位槽 9位置相当的限位块 10(见图 1)。
参看图 3, 活络定位套 8的两端外侧分别有一个径向向外延伸的安装座 1 1, 该安装座 1 1与侧翼中上部通过关节结构连接, 以使侧翼枢转而收合在所述的上、 下翼间或从上、下翼间水平地扩展开, 该座上有一接纳侧翼 12上的关节轴 13 (如 后说明) 的关节腔。
本发明中至少设置一个侧翼 12。 在本实施例中设置成左、 右翼两个, 左、 右 侧翼是一对结构相同, 但呈对称的配置。所述关节结构包括在所述侧翼 12的中上 部形成的一个关节轴 13, 和在所述安装座 1 1 上形成的一个关节腔, 关节轴与关 节腔相配合, 以使侧翼 12 相对于安装座枢转。 按照本发明的一个实施例, 侧翼 12具有一个前部和后部, 其间为一向内凹进的中部, 整体呈弯条状, 中部接近顶 部的内侧有一径向向内延伸并向内凸起的关节轴 13,该关节轴与上述的关节腔可 枢转配合, 侧翼 12的前部呈弧形。 按照本发明的另一个实施例, 侧翼上 12的前 部为鸭嘴形。 按照本发明的又一个实施例, 其前部呈圆形。
按照本发明的具有侧翼的阴道扩张器, 侧翼后端内侧和上翼后端或安装座间 (附图上未示出) 有一第二扩张固定装置, 该装置用于调节和固定侧翼的张开程 度。 按照本发明的一个实施例, 侧翼 12后端内侧有一向内延伸的定位钩 14,相应 地, 在上翼 1 的后端或安装座上有一和所述的定位钩 14啮合的定位扣 15。 定位 钩 14至少具有一个或一个以上, 用以调节侧翼向左右扩张的距离, 当定位钩 14 和定位扣 15啮合时, 将固定左、 右侧翼 12的张开状态。
按照本发明的第二扩张固定装置的另一个实施例,侧翼 12后端内侧有一个向 内延伸的螺杆, 该螺杆穿过上翼, 后端有一以销轴 20为转动中心的弧形槽的定位 板, 螺杆上有一螺帽。 通过拧动螺帽, 使侧翼 12与上翼 1间固接, 从而实现侧翼 的扩张和固定。
不难理解, 侧翼 12的后端实际上也是控制侧翼 12工作的手柄。
按照本发明的一个实施例, 左和 /或右侧翼 12 内有一个通道 18, 侧翼 12前 端的除外侧外的各侧, 例如内侧、上侧或下侧设有至少一个与通道 18相通的开口 19, 其中外侧因在侧翼张开时是贴着阴道壁, 通道开口设在外侧上是无临床使用 价值的。
而在侧翼中, 通道上可以设有通道盖或者不设通道盖。 凡是在通道上设置通 道盖的, 则通道主体边缘最好有一用于嵌入通道盖的槽, 以达到密封连接的目的。
在上下翼具有附翼的阴道扩张器中, 所述附翼中的通道由通道主体及其上的 附翼盖组成, 主体边缘可有一用于嵌入通道盖的槽, 以便于快速、 准确和安全实 施, 例如, 安装 LED和敷设电源线之需, 密封后可同时排出烟雾。 按照本发明的一个实施例,所述的通道用于排烟时,侧翼 12的后端可做成管 接头 16, 以便于和负压装置 21通过软管 (包括单通、 双通、 三通或多功能软管) 连接, 如图 3所示。
下面结合附图来说明本发明的阴道扩张器其上、下翼具有附翼的另一实施例。 首先参照附图 4, 阴道扩张器包括一个上翼 1, 一个与上翼 1一体的沿其后端成钝角 方向向下延伸的按柄 3 , 一个下翼 2 , 一个与下翼 2 —体的, 沿下翼 2 后端与之 成接近于直角方向向下延伸的手柄 4 , 上翼 1 和下翼 2后端的两侧分别用销轴 5连 接, 因此, 上翼 1 和下翼 2 可通过控制按柄 3张合。
一个用于固定上翼 1 和下翼 2 张开状态的扩张固定装置, 该装置进一步包括 一个位于按柄 3前端向图 1所示左侧方向延伸的定位钩板,定位钩 6在定位钩板的内 侧, 和一个手柄 4上的与定位钩 6位置相当的定位扣(未示出)。 按照本发明的扩张 固定装置的另一个较佳实施例, 所述的上、下翼间的扩张固定装置包括:按柄上设 有以销轴 5为转动中心的弧形槽的定位板,在于柄上设有穿过所述定位板上的弧形 槽的带螺帽的定位杆。
继续参考图 4, 上、 下附翼 36、 37的前端分别 "隐形"设置在上, 下翼 1、 2的 内侧面上。 其中, 在上、 下附翼 36、 37的外缘上有多个凸块 28, 相应地在上、 下 翼 1、 2 内侧的外缘上与凸块 28 相应位置上设置多个凹槽 29 , 凸块 28和凹槽 29 的扣合将上、 下附翼 36、 37 分别与上、 下翼 1、 2 连成一体(见图 5 和图 6)。 按 照本发明的一个较佳实施例, 可在上、 下附翼 36、 37的外缘设置多个按扣, 相对 应的在上、 下翼 1、 2上设置按扣座, 将上、 下附翼 36、 37分别与上、 下翼 1、 2连 接在一起。 按照本发明的又一个较佳实施例, 上、 下附翼 36、 37与上、 下翼 1、 2 用粘结剂或焊接连接在一起。 按照本发明的再一个较佳实施例, 可在上附翼的后 部靠近顶端的前面设置一个上附翼挂钩 38, 将该上附翼挂钩 38扣入上翼后端中部 的限位槽中予以可拆卸固定。和 /或在下附翼的后部设置一个下附翼搭扣 39, 将该 下附翼搭扣 39扣入下翼后部的限位槽 40中予以可拆卸固定。 现在进一步参考图 4, 进一步说明上、 下附翼 36、 37上的通道 30。 如图所示, 通道 30由通道主体 31和通 道盖 34组成。 其中, 通道主体 31是一个纵向远比横向长, 其截面形状可以是 U形, 倒置的 π形或截头的圆形, 在上附翼 6 上的通道主体 31面向阴道的一侧上和下附 翼 37上的通道主体 31面向阴道的一侧上至少有一个孔 35 (图中分别示出的是两 个), 通道主体 31轴向前端可以是封闭的, 也可以是开口的, 后端有一个开口 33, 该开口可与一个管道 32 (图中以虚线示出)相接。 在孔 35相对的周边上有一个槽, 用于接纳通道盖 34。 通道盖 34是一个细长的, 与通道主体 31上的槽形状一致, 当 通道盖 34嵌入通道主体 31的槽内, 形成管路, 从而组成由通道主体上的孔 35、 通 道主体 31和通道盖 34间的管路、 和通道主体后端的开口 33的通路。 当通道 30用于 排烟雾时, 烟雾从孔 35进入, 经上述通路及管道 32连接到负压装置(未示出)上排 出烟雾。 而需要安装照明装置或摄像装置时, 操作人员便可将通道盖打开, 在直 视下将 LED灯或摄像头等准确、 快速、 方便地安装在通道主体 31的孔 35内, 供电线 或信号线可经通道 30内从通道主体 31上的开口 33外接。
